The 18-hole Gold at Paradise Point Golf Course in Camp Lejeune, North Carolina is a military golf course that opened in 1945. Designed by George Cobb, Gold at Paradise Point Golf Course measures 6883 yards from the longest tees and has a slope rating of 131 and a 73.7 USGA rating. The course features 5 sets of tees for different skill levels.
